Carfin Station, while charming in its simplicity, doesn't offer a ticket office or machines for purchasing and collecting tickets. This means travelers need to purchase their tickets online or at alternative stations. However, smartcard validators are available for your convenience. With no staff on hand, information is accessible via help points situated around the station. The induction loop system ensures clear communication for those who require it.
Though Carfin lacks step-free access throughout, ramps to both platforms facilitate mobility for some passengers. However, particular care should be taken on each platform due to occasional stepping distances. With no waiting room, toilets, or refreshment facilities, planning in advance is advisable. Nevertheless, the station is equipped with customer help points should you need assistance.
For further exploration beyond the rail lines, Carfin conveniently links to other transport modes. Local buses can be found on Newarthill Road, ready to whisk you away to nearby attractions. Rail replacement services are also stationed here, ensuring consistent travel even when rail disruptions occur. For those in need of a quick ride, taxis can be coordinated at Train Taxi's website offering a range of options for transport throughout the area.
Yet, as a caution for visitors, there are no cycling storage facilities or hire options, nor are there accessible taxis available directly from the station.

Rainham (Essex) station prioritizes passenger comfort with a number of useful facilities. Ticketing is seamless with electronic ticket machines and the added convenience of collecting pre-purchased tickets. The ticket office operates on weekdays from 06:15 to 09:50—ideal for early morning travelers. Accessibility is a notable feature; the station proudly offers step-free access across its premises. There are five accessible parking spaces to ensure easy access for those with mobility challenges. Induction loops and accessible toilets located on Platform 2 cater to the needs of all travelers.
Though lacking a waiting room or onsite shops, Platform 2 features refreshment facilities for that caffeine kick pre-journey, and free public Wi-Fi keeps you connected on the go. While there's no ATM machine, secure bicycle storage with CCTV protection is available for cyclists. Safety is prioritized with CCTV monitoring throughout the site.
Need onward travel information at Rainham (Essex)? There's a wealth of options at your fingertips. Rail replacement services commence from Bus Stop N at the station's entrance, ensuring a backup plan during train service disruptions. Despite the absence of a dedicated taxi rank, detailed bus service information is available to assist in planning the next leg of your journey.
